Eleanor F. (Lee) Loan, 90, most recently of Kittery, ME, died peacefully on Saturday, August 30, 2025, after a long and fruitful life. She was born in Los Angeles, CA, on May 27, 1935, to Walter and Lillian (Merrill) Lee. She was raised in Maine.
During her 54-year marriage to the late and beloved Paul E. Loan, she was also the loving mother to five children who were raised in Somerville, MA: Edward Loan (deceased), Paul and his wife Elizabeth “Betty” Loan of Methuen, MA, Lezlee (Loan) and her husband James O’Connor of York, ME, Daniel and his wife Alicia Loan of Methuen, MA, and Walter Loan (deceased). She enjoyed spending time with her twelve grandchildren and four great- grandchildren, proudly boasting about each child as the single most talented, beautiful, and smartest person on Earth. She is also survived by her beloved sister, Virginia “Ginny” Thompson (Lee); her brother-in-law, Daniel Thompson; and her many nieces and nephews.
In her retirement, Eleanor traveled the US with her husband—she visited most of the continental states and Hawaii. Her home was always filled with cherished items from her travels. Eleanor loved spending Summers at the cottage and holidays with family, gardening, and cooking meals for her loved ones. She will be missed beyond belief, but her legacy lives on through her family.
